Frequently Asked Questions

Beverly Youth Football is part of the Cape Ann Youth Football League.

We play games both home and away at other communities in our league. Team structure, practice and game rules are governed by CAYF and apply to all cities within our league.

When is the first practice? 

August 10,2026 . Conditioning week will run 6-8 Monday-Thursday (make up day Friday in case of a weather cancellation).
After that practice will be 6-8 Monday-Thursday through the summer.
Once school starts Tuesday-Thursday 6-8 with a walk through on Saturday or Sunday depending on the coaches preference

What football equipment do I need to have or buy?

Football cleats, mouth guard, protective cup, game sox and a water bottle are the only items you need to have or buy. The program will issue to each player, all remaining equipment, such as helmet, shoulder pads, practice uniform, game uniform.

What happens at the first few practices?

The first  week of practice is conditioning, and is non-contact. Players should wear t-shirt, shorts, and cleats.  

After the week of conditioning practice, players will start with practicing with full pads(helmets, shoulder pads etc)  

Coaches will lead the program, under a structured  practice environment.

When will we know what team we are on? 

Teams are formed primarily by grade level. Grades can be combined based on number of players. If that happens coaches work closely with all players on that level to determine skill levels.  Once each player is selected to a team, the Head Coach, and the coaching staff will run the team. This included team specific communications, expectations, etc. Each team will be asked to have a team parent to support the Head Coach on all non field matters such as emails, fun raising, volunteer help etc.

When will practices take place once school and the season starts?

Once each player is assigned to a team, your head coach will determine your practice schedule. Most practices are Tue, Wed, Thurs 6:00-8:00 pm with a run through practice Saturday mornings. Because the practice field has lights, we are able to practice at night after daylight saving time ends.

When are the games?

Games are played on Sundays. Actual game schedule will be posted on the web site.

How long do games run?

The Titans play a running time clock. The rest of the levels play 10 minute quarters with the normal clock stops that happen based on what's going on on the field.

How can I volunteer?

  • Each team will need 1 play counter and 1 spotter for every game.  The play counter is required by the league to officiate that each player on a team has received their designated number of plays each game. The spotter is on the opposing sideline to verify their play counter is correct.
     
  • Teams are also required to have 3 volunteers to hold the chains and markers for their home games.
  • Each team is responsible to have a team parent who helps to communicate league and team information.  The team parent is responsible help to fill volunteers for the concession stand for their team's home games. 
  • Each team is required to have 3 parent volunteers in the concession stand 1 hour before each home game and an additional 3 parents for one hour after their home game.  You will never miss your child's game! The concession stand is the major fundraising for Beverly Youth Football and Cheer so it is very important we have the man power to run the crucial part of our program.  

 

It takes all of us as volunteers to run this program so please volunteer as you can.  An hour of your time goes a very long way!
